A few months ago I bought two 512GB Sandisk SD Cards from them for R900 each. A little on the cheao end these days, but they even had positive reviews going back years, so I wasn't concerned. They get here, packaging looks authentic. I open them, the adaptors both make a ratting sound and just look cheap. Plug them in and do a data test with Validrive and surprise surprise; One's 14GB, the other only 8. Obvious fakes, but being sold under the same listing as the legitimate ones.
So I email them, and they say they can't do an exchange or warranty claim because I paid cash on delivery. Apparently that completely voids any warranty, they say. Eventually someone says they have stock so can do an exchange, so I send them in. A few days later I get a refund to my bank account, and when I query why it wasn't a replacement like I asked for they again said they can't replace or do warranties for cash on delivery items, only refunds.
I've also seen tons of obviously fake drives that have been listed for over a year now (I check just out curiosity). Like the "870 SSD", or one that looks identical to a SanDisk portable SSD without the branding. But these actually SAID SanDisk and came from the same listing. They really just don't care and are actively enabling scammers at this point. So fuck them forever. They're not getting another cent from me.
